RESUMO

Metabolic syndrome (MS) is a complex polygenic inheritance disease, caused by the accumulative effect of multiple genes and some environmental factors. Insulin resistance is the pathophysiologic foundation of MS. From the viewpoint of TCM, phlegm is the basic pathological factor of MS. In different periods and different symptoms of the disease, phlegm can be found during the whole disease course. Genes as an important component of the innate factors, play an important role in the formation of phlegm syndrome. Researches on correlation between susceptibility genes and phlegm syndrome in MS are important to enrich the connotation of phlegm syndrome and improve the level of diagnosis and treatment for this disease.

RESUMO

Objective;To explore the mechanism ofSimiaosan drug-containing serum on prevention and treatment of renal fibrosis.Methods Human renal tubular epithelial cells (HK-2) were divided into blank group, model group, control group, and drug-containing serum high dosage group, medium dosage group and low dosage group. The expressions of CTGF and BMP-7 were determined by real-time PCR assay and immunocytochemistry.Results After the HK-2 cell was induced by uric acid (UA), the expression of CTGF significantly increased (P<0.05), the expression of BMP-7 significantly decreased (P<0.05). After intervened bySimiaosan, the expression of CTGF significantly decreased (P<0.05), the expression of BMP-7 significantly increased (P<0.05) and present dosage dependent.Conclusion Reducing the expression of CTGF and up-regulation the expression of BMP-7 and controlling epithelial-myofibroblast transdifferentiation may be the mechanism ofSimiaosan on prevention and treatment of renal fibrosis.
